| import math |
|
|
| import pytest |
| from langflow.utils.util_strings import truncate_long_strings |
|
|
|
|
| @pytest.mark.parametrize( |
| ("input_data", "max_length", "expected"), |
| [ |
| |
| ("short string", 20, "short string"), |
| |
| ("exact", 5, "exact"), |
| |
| ("long string", 7, "long st..."), |
| |
| ("", 5, ""), |
| |
| ("a", 1, "a"), |
| |
| ("こんにちは", 3, "こんに..."), |
| |
| (12345, 3, 12345), |
| |
| (math.pi, 4, math.pi), |
| |
| (True, 2, True), |
| |
| (None, 5, None), |
| |
| ("a" * 1000, 10, "a" * 10 + "..."), |
| ], |
| ) |
| def test_truncate_long_strings_non_dict_list(input_data, max_length, expected): |
| result = truncate_long_strings(input_data, max_length) |
| assert result == expected |
|
|
|
|
| |
| def test_truncate_long_strings_zero_max_length(): |
| assert truncate_long_strings("any string", 0) == "..." |
|
|
|
|
| |
| def test_truncate_long_strings_negative_max_length(): |
| assert truncate_long_strings("any string", -1) == "any string" |
|
|
|
|
| |
| def test_truncate_long_strings_none_max_length(): |
| from langflow.utils.constants import MAX_TEXT_LENGTH |
|
|
| long_string = "a" * (MAX_TEXT_LENGTH + 10) |
| result = truncate_long_strings(long_string, None) |
| assert len(result) == MAX_TEXT_LENGTH + 3 |
| assert result == "a" * MAX_TEXT_LENGTH + "..." |
